You might hire a cloud engineer to:
- Work in tandem with the engineering team to identify and implement the most optimal cloud-based solutions for the company
Define and document best practices and strategies regarding application deployment and infrastructure maintenance
Provide guidance, thought leadership, and mentorship to development teams to build cloud competencies
- Ensure application performance, uptime, and scale, maintaining high standards of code quality and thoughtful design
- Managing cloud environments in accordance with company security guidelines
Required Skills and qualifications | Preferred skills and qualifications |
3+ years of experience architecting, designing, developing, and implementing cloud solutions on AWS platforms | AWS certifications are a plus |
Understanding of and experience with the five pillars of a well-architected framework | Knowledge of web services, API, REST, and RPC |
Experience in several of the following areas: database architecture, ETL, business intelligence, big data, machine learning, advanced analytics | |
Proven ability to collaborative with multi-disciplinary teams of business analysts, developers, data scientists, and subject matter experts |